Quick Tips for Under-Sink Organization

  • Line the cabinet floor with a waterproof mat or shelf liner — leaks happen and this protects the wood
  • Store spray bottles with nozzles turned to the side so they don't accidentally get pressed and leak
  • Keep daily cleaners in front and specialty products (oven cleaner, drain opener) in the back
  • Use a tension rod across the top of the cabinet to hang spray bottles by their triggers — instant extra space
  • Check for leaks monthly and move items away from pipe connections where drips are most likely
